Next on the agenda was "What to do for a guest book? So many ideas out there but we wanted something a little different and since Mason jars was a huge part of our decor guess what we went with????
We took two mason jars and filled them with dirt to hold our dowel rods. The line was placed on the rods to hold the mason jar cutouts. Once again our space was limited so we made it big enough to hold some mason jar templates signed by the guest and then the rest that was signed was placed back in the basket. This was a huge hit with the guests. They loved the idea and so did I!
